Ph 651-688-3411) an award-winning sports editor and outdoors writer based in the Minneapolis-St. Paul area, began fishing thirty years ago as a child, exploring the pristine lakes of northern Minnesota and the Twin Cities with his grandfather. Sorenson, who earned his bachelor of arts degree from the University of Minnesota's School of Journalism and Mass Communications, has contributed his freelance articles to outdoors magazines such as the In-Fisherman, the Walleye In-Sider, Mid West Outdoors, and Outdoor News. When not writing, he is most commonly found on a trout stream; he also fishes for trophy muskies, walleyes, panfish, steelhead, and salmon.
